The cost of living in Boquete, Panama is generally considered to be quite affordable. A nice one bedroom apartment in Boquete can cost anywhere from $400 to $600 per month, while a nice two bedroom apartment can cost from $500 to $800 per month. Land in larger tracts can sell for US$200. an acre or less. Outside of high-cost tourist areas, you can build for US$30. – $60. per square foot or buy an attractive, modern home for US$75,000. – $200,000. Monthly food costs are around $80-$120 per month, per household for basic necessities. Utility costs are standard, with electricity running around $25-$30 without A/C, and about 3x that with moderate A/C usage.

Although prices for real estate are rising throughout Panama, housing is still relatively inexpensive compared to the United States and Canada. You can rent a nice apartment in Panama City from US$800 a month—and a really nice place with an amazing view is about US$2,100 a month.

Panama is renowned as one of the premier expat, digital nomad and retirement hotspots due to its low cost of living. You can comfortably subsist on just $1,000 – $1,200 per month and rent an apartment for around half that price if you avoid popular tourist destinations like Panama City.
